    Handling Condensation in Distribution Boxes

    Condensation is caused by warm moist air coming into contact with a surface that is colder than the air's dew point. So what happens in an electrical enclosure? In humid conditions the warmer air is.

    Standard for the ground clearance of electrical distribution boxes

    Since April 1997 the sising of clearance and creepage distances has been covered by DIN VDE 0110 part 1 “Insulation coordination for electrical equipment in low-voltage systems”. DIN VDE 0110 part 1 contains the modified edition of IEC Report 664-1 (see also IEC 664-1/Oct 1992).     Standards for the manufacture of non-standard electrical distribution boxes

    IEC 61439 is an international standard that sets the framework for the design, construction, and testing of low-voltage switchgear and control panels. It replaced the outdated IEC 60439 standard in 2014 to keep pace with advancements in technology and safety requirements. In this blog, we explore the.
